Steps
- 1
Soak vermicelli in hot water for 25 mins
- 2
Marinade the steak with honey, soy and garlic masterfoods marinade overnight preferably
- 3
While vermicelli soaks dice steak into small bits
- 4
Dice 125g of middle eye bacon
- 5
Put vermicelli into large pot
- 6
Pan fry steak (and bacon at the end) in 2 tbsp of peanut oil. Cook on high heat until golden. May have to do in batches
- 7
Dice onion and garlic and ginger spring onion and add to beef, cook for another 2 mins. Ginger is half and half, finely chopped and fine lengths
- 8
Chop up vermicelli with scissor. Do this quite a lot, turning the Vermicelli to expose uncut lengths
- 9
Lightly drain vermicelli. Take perhaps, half the water out.
- 10
Add all ingredients in large pot and stir together
- 11
Add soy sauce by the squeeze until vermicelli starts browning. We used about 275ml of dark soy sauce. You could use slightly more if you wanted
- 12
Put on midheat til simmering and conistently stir to stop from sticking to the bottom. Do this for around 15 mins
- 13
Test for flavour after about 15 mins of simmering. Add water if it stays to dry out and then cook for another 15-20mins on a slightly lower heat. Make sure to check it isn't sticking
